Regional Manager The Regional Manager is responsible for overseeing the entire operations of a housing community portfolio. As a Regional Manager, you will manage all phases of the operations, including personnel, leasing, maintenance, financial, administration & risk management. As an off‑site leader, you will supervise all aspects of the property and staff to ensure compliance with Asset’s company policies and procedures, safety and fair housing guidelines, and liability concerns. Use consistent techniques & company directives to screen, hire, train, coach, and develop on‑site staff Ensure effectiveness of staff through ongoing training, coaching, counseling, and guidance in compliance with Asset training benchmarks Deal effectively and consistently with performance problems; document adequately, communicate with direct supervisor and HR and terminate appropriately when necessary Prepare request for a salary increase for Community Manager and assist with other team members if necessary; sign off on all requests from the site Ensure all counseling statements, written evaluations, and salary requests are provided for review to the Regional & Senior Vice President and delivered to the Human Resource department Approve all timesheets and ensure hours indicated are correct, vacation and sick time reported, and signatures available Promote harmony and quality job performance of staff through support and effective leadership Ensure staff compliance and consistency with Company policies and procedures Achieve the highest possible net operating income through the implementation of effective cost control and revenue & leasing improvement; identify trends and recommend strategies and adjustments Develop yearly operating budgets/forecasts Provide monthly written evaluation of income and expense line items that are significantly over budget Provide Capital improvement suggestions for the future of the site Monitor all proposals and contracts for large projects at sites and check work in progress Monitor & maintain the timely receipt and reconciliation of deposits, rent collections, and charges to ensure submitted on a timely basis Monitor & approve the timely receipt, reconciliation, and coding of all vendor invoices Ensure property closeout is completed on time and ownership financial reports are accurate Strategic Leasing Management Develop yearly marketing plan and utilize marketing strategies & systems Provide marketing strategy to generate rentals or for rent increases Ensure staff leasing techniques are effective in obtaining closure, follow up procedures met, signing/documentation of leases, and reporting systems are accurate and up to date Deal with resident complaints, concerns, and requests to ensure resident satisfaction Develop and implement resident retention programs (i.e., resident functions, special promotions, monthly newsletter, etc.) Effectively show, lease, and move in prospective residents Administrative & Maintenance Management Ensure all administrative & leasing reporting is accurate, complete, and submitted on a timely basis Assist with the emergency team for the property; ensures proper response and handling of all property emergencies with staff, residents, buildings, etc. within company guidelines to minimize liability Manage excellent customer service and monitor service request turnaround and responsiveness of maintenance staff Maintain property appearance and ensure repairs are noted and completed on a timely basis (this requires regular property inspections and tours) Plan for and utilize property resources, equipment and supplies economically (i.e., obtaining bids/pricing from vendors, suppliers, and contractors, dealing with inadequate service, etc.) Give direction to and monitor maintenance, construction, and rehabilitation activities to ensure quality and expediency (i.e., “walk” units to ensure make‑ready and work orders are completed) Travel This position entails travel, estimated at 25‑50% of work time annually. Travel may be required for property visits, conferences, training sessions, or other business‑related activities. Education & Experience High School Diploma or Equivalent; Bachelor’s degree preferred or four years experience in the housing industry; or one to two years related experience and/or training; or equivalent combination of education and experience Certified Apartment Manager (CAM) or Accredited Resident Manager (ARM) preferred Ability to understand and perform all on‑site software functions; basic computer skills required Must have basic knowledge of Fair Housing Laws and OSHA requirements As set forth in Asset Living’s Equal Employment Opportunity policy, we do not discriminate on the basis of any protected group status under any applicable law. #J-18808-Ljbffr
